Obedience depending on the age of the children

Educating the will of your children is one of the most important challenges that parents have at this time. It is about educating children in obedience, not about getting children who know how to obey blindly to some 'noes' thrown continually by their parents.

Children from 2 to 3 years old

Characteristics of obedience in children from 2 to 3 years old:

- intuitively recognizes who has the authority at home and who exercises it. Therefore, it obeys the parents, because they give them security and affection.

- In turn, he feels inclined to disobey, so, constantly, tests the authority of parents: yells to his parents, does not want to eat etc.


- Realizes that he is different from his parents and his brothers, which is a person independent of the rest, who can act differently.

- He does not know the limit of how far he is able to act, how far can you and how far can you not do something.

- The age of the no appears, that manifests itself in contradicting absolutely everything that is said to him, even to what can be positive for him.

How to educate children from 2 to 3 years old:

- The child must know where the limit is, for their sake and for that of others.

- Learn to obey it is related to its evolutionary development.


- Reasons for the child to obey, so that it recognizes the family authority, they are useful, but it will not be these that convince the child, but rather the person who says it, who exercises authority, since he continues to identify it as such.

Children from 4 to 5 years old

Characteristics of obedience in children from 4 to 5 years old:

- They begin to ask the reason of his obedience.

- This age is the most fruitful period and more useful to encourage different obedience habits.

How to educate children from 4 to 5 years old:

- Although the child obeys because he continues to recognize the authority of the parents, this reason will not suffice: we will have to use complementary means of reasoning, in function of the child's ability to understand.


- The child will obey because he will see that it is reasonable to obey, not only because parents have the moral authority to be obeyed, but because they are right.

- There will be no attempt to get children to obey without further ado, but that, through this obedience, the correct development of the child's personality is achieved through the promotion of good habits.

Formative obedience for children

Without there being magical solutions, obedience in children is facilitated by an orderly, prestigious and coherent educational performance of parents. That is, if both spouses - father and mother - order the child different things according to their state of mind, their interests or their degree of fatigue, it will be difficult to educate the children in a formative obedience. What they will achieve is that the child learns to discern who to ask, how and when of the two, depending on what they want at each moment.

We must never forget that young children learn by osmosis: the child, from birth, always imitates the adult because it is part of their natural learning process. Therefore, it will be fundamental to put into practice at home what we want our children to learn. If between what we intend to achieve and what we do there is a leap, we will probably lose the authority, previous step to be able to exercise it and indispensable to be obeyed. They will start by not obeying and then they may even reprimand our behavior. For example, if we do not want our children to raise their voice at home, we should be the first to not raise it.
